How to Repair a Bifold Door Top Pivot

Window-Repairs.-150x150.jpgA bifold closet door's top pivot can be loosened and scrape the floor. It is possible to fix this by loosening the set screw of the top bracket a bit.

The top pivot pin is a screw made from metal that is fitted into a cap made of plastic with an lipped end that is in the track just above the door. You'll also need an screwdriver and perhaps a pair pliers.

Take off the Bottom Pin

Bifold doors are the ideal option to maximize space in your closet, however as time passes, they could begin to fall off the floor, or pop out of brackets. The good thing is that you are able to solve the issue by making a few simple adjustments.

The most common problem is the bottom pin being loose or bracket. You can adjust the track by pressing the spring-loaded wheel to the top of the door, and then swivelling it into the desired the desired position. Once the gap has been equalized, tighten the screw that holds the top pivot bracket to keep the door in its place.

Another issue that is common is when the door's bottom hits the carpet and scrapes along it. It can be caused by adding carpet or changing flooring materials. It can also be caused by an uneven gap between the door and side jambs of the hinge. This can be fixed by loosening the top guide and sliding it sideways, or you can unscrew the top pivot point and move it in or out.

The final issue that can arise is when the upper track is misaligned with the door frame, and this can be solved by loosening the top set screw and adjusting it in or out as required. After you've adjusted the bolts and nuts that keep the track in place you can then slide it back into the bracket and secure it using the screw.

To remove the bottom pin from the bracket, raise the panels slightly and hold them in place. Release the locking levers on the bottom bracket to release the pin. If the pin doesn't come with a mounting bracket, you can put a flat-head screw between the bottom of the pivot flange and the door to lift the pin out of the door. Once you have a good grip on the pin and are able to pull it out then turn it from left to right. If you're not able to remove the pin, you may need to remove the entire panel from the track system. If this is the case you're in, it's possible to place it on saw horses to make the process easier.

Take off the pin that is on top.

Bifold doors are great for reducing space, but they can be troublesome when they begin to sag and scrape against the floor or fall off their track. A few minor adjustments can usually bring them back on track.

If the doors slide in a different way you can loosen the screw on the top bracket pivot point and move it slightly. Close the door and check if it is aligned well with the frame. If it does, tighten up the screw.

Another common problem with internal bifold doors is that the bottoms of the doors scrape against the carpet. If this is the case, try raising the bottom of the door with the bottom pin adjustment. If the door is too high, you will have remove it and cut it using the help of a saw.

Over time the wood around the anchor and pivot pins may crack. If this happens, you can use epoxy to Repair Bifold Door Top Pivot the crack and stop it from worsening. Apply the epoxy in small amounts to the crack and let it set before using the door again.

It could be that the bifold doors of your home are too far apart. You can fix it by moving the top of the door upwards or downwards on the track.

It's not easy to complete this task on your own, so you'll need an assistant. Grab the outer and interior panels of the door along the sides. Then lift them. Then stack them to make it easier for you to move them.

If there are locking levers on the pivot bracket, release them. Otherwise, grab the pin's top using a pair of vise grips, and twist it left to right while pulling it out. Repeat the process on the other side of the door. After both pins have been removed, the door should open and be aligned with the track. If it doesn't, you can always try again. If the track is bent you can use a drill to straighten it out.

Reinstall the Bottom Pin

If the bottom pin isn't functioning correctly, the door could bind, preventing it from opening and closing easily. Fortunately, it's simple to fix. A missing or loose mounting bolt is usually the reason. If this is the case, the best option is to replace the screw with a brand new one that's the same length as the old one. Then, screw it into place and tighten it.

If you're committed to your bifold repair you should use an air pressure gauge to check the top pin that is spring loaded for proper compression. The gauge can be used to determine if the pin is damaged or cracked. This is crucial information to know if you are planning on replacing it.

A good way to determine if the current pivot pin is damaged or worn out is by measuring its diameter and the diameter of the pin cap. Then check the measurements against what's available online for replacement parts. This will help you to find the right part for your door.

Lean the doors open and open the doors against each other prior to installing the new pivot pin. If you are using a set of closet door knobs to mount the pivot pin, mark a line that is level along the center of the leading edge of each door. You can use a long-length level for this to ensure that the top of the bifold doors repair track is aligned with the jambs and is level.

After the doors are installed After the doors are installed, place the top pin into the pivot guide on the track. Then, you can swivel the bottom of the door into place until the pin is seated in the bracket that is shaped like an L. If the door does not fit between the top bracket and the bottom guide, you can raise or lower it by removing the pivot adjuster at the bottom of the door. Make sure that the gap between the door and the hinge-side jamb is equal by using a long-length line and marking a plumb line through the center of the door frame.

Reinstall the Top Pin

A bifold is a set of hinged panels that are folded back on tracks and placed on either side of the door opening. They are available in various styles, including louvered or solid, as well as paneled and. They can be used in laundry rooms, closets, hallways or even bedrooms. If you already have a pair of bifold doors which scrape the floor or aren't working properly, it's possible to adjust them by adjusting the pivots at the top and bottom.

Start by removing the top pin from the upper track and pivot guide. Slide the bottom pin into the bracket, and then check if there's an even and correct gap between the jamb side of the frame and the door.

If the gap is too wide it is possible to raise the bottom of the door by loosing and fixing the pivot adjustable on the bottom of the door. This will move the bottom of the door toward the frame, and reduce the gap. You can adjust the track hanger's height by loosening the screw at the bottom of the track and adjusting the position with a wrench.

Install the top track bracket at the hinge end of the door frame after you have put back the track hanger. To ensure precise placement, follow the instructions and diagrams included with your kit. Make sure the track is aligned and flush with the floor prior to securing it to the floor.

Take measurements of the width and height to make sure you have the correct track and hardware kit.
